Gallery Attendant -- 2023-2024

CLOSED

Hours: 4-6 hours per week and/or dependent on the perimeters of the work-study award and the student’s class schedule
Classification: Work-study, hourly position

Reports to: Exhibitions and Collections Manager

Position Purpose: Gallery Attendants at the Museum of Art provide security for the art exhibited in the Museum, assist visitors and Museum staff as requested, and answer basic exhibitions and program questions.              

AREAS OF RESPONSIBILITY AND DUTIES
1.           Provide front line security for art objects on exhibit.
2.           Enforce established visitor rules
3.           Greet visitors, log attendance, record classes and groups visiting the Museum, and provide customer services
4.           Perform daily floor checks and report security and other issues—such as missing art, projectors/monitors not working, burned-out light bulbs, or labels that have fallen off the wall or pedestals
5.           Assist staff members with projects as requested
6.           Perform other duties as requested
7.           Perform cleaning duties according to UNH Covid-19 Roadmap

QUALIFICATIONS
1.           Must have a work-study grant of no less than $1,500.00 per year.
2.           Responsible, mature, and self-directed college student with good communication skills.
